What Law and Order SVU Season 27 Means in Today’s Television Landscape
Law and Order SVU Season 27 marks a major milestone for the franchise and for American network television as a whole. Debuting in 1999, SVU stands as the longest-running prime-time live-action series in U.S. history and continues to evolve its blend of procedural drama and social commentary. The show’s focus on complex cases of abuse and justice reflects ongoing societal conversations, giving it continued cultural relevance.

Data & Proof: Measuring the Impact of SVU After 26 Seasons
Key Statistics
- According to Nielsen (2023), Law and Order SVU held an average weekly viewership of 4.2 million during Season 26, placing it among NBC’s top drama performers.
- The franchise remains a critical engine for NBCUniversal, with Variety (2023) reporting that Law and Order SVU and its sibling shows accounted for over 1.5 billion minutes streamed in Q4 2023.
What the Numbers Mean for SVU Viewers
These figures demonstrate a resilient and loyal audience base—a rarity for shows entering their 27th season. High live and streaming engagement signals an active fandom, which in turn encourages NBC to invest in ambitious storylines, notable guest stars, and ongoing character development. The commercial and cultural success of the series all but ensures continued innovation in both storytelling and access.
Practical Examples: Anticipated Dynamics for Season 27
Example A: Major Cast Milestones
In Season 26, Mariska Hargitay celebrated her 25th year portraying Olivia Benson, an achievement only a handful of TV actors reach. This landmark season leaned heavily on Benson-centric stories, such as her leadership during high-profile cases and personal ethical dilemmas. This deep character focus resonated with audiences—social media mentions of “Benson” spiked by over 30% compared to previous years (SocialBlade, 2023)—and hints that Season 27 will further explore Benson’s role as mentor and advocate.
Example B: New Faces and Evolving Story Structure
Law and Order SVU is known for reinventing itself through fresh supporting characters. In Season 25, viewers saw the introduction of guest ADA Grace Muncy, whose presence brought new tensions and perspectives into the team. A contrasting example is Season 23’s reliance on long-form, multi-episode arcs which shifted the show’s traditional case-of-the-week format. These variations keep the series relevant and enable the writers to address a broader range of contemporary issues.
